In the process of reducing my stash of WNW kits. With this one on the bench there are only 8 left...

So, enjoying every moment of work on the best plastic in town. The interior bits almost ready to put them inside the fuselage. Not much added to the box contents, just a couple of fuel switches, a few visible control cables and soon the aerial wire and linkages for generator and throttle will follow.

Yes, the engine enhancment bits are from Taurus. Great stuff, very highly recommended.

 Yesterday night I also managed to build the engine into the truss, which had to be detached from the left side fuse half to allow adding some weathering, a couple of fuel connections and the throttle linkage. Then the last glimpse and the fuse was closed. I suppose I will leave the engine covers off so that one can catch a glimpse of these engine details. Now for some minor treatment of seams.
